“…These include the apo form (Apo-FakA_N), the ATP analog bound form (AMP-PNP-FakA_N), and the ADP bound form (ADP-FakA_N). The organization of the FakA N-terminal domain in our structures agrees with recently solved structures of the ligand-bound FakA N-term 29, 30 . Each of these structures formed a similar overall fold comprising a bundle of eight α-helices termed α1: G7-L31, α2: T41-N58, α3: I64-G78, α4: G81-I98, α5: S106-K122, α6: I132-N149, α7: C153-N173 and α9: S186-L202 and a short helix termed α8: A176-V181 (Fig.…”

“…The amounts of short-chain acids varied significantly between the three different undefined rich medias analyzed here and other laboratories may find different results with these medias depending on the supplier and potentially the lot number. The BCFA requirement for S. aureus is also satisfied in Bkd-deficient strains by the addition of exogenous BCFA which can be incorporated into PG after their activation by fatty acid kinase ( 36 , 37 ). BCFA are not found in sufficient concentrations in complex-rich medias to support the growth of Bkd-deficient strains ( 29 , 38 ), although medias like BHI broth do contain sources of mammalian straight-chain fatty acids.…”
